If you’ve been a victim of doctor sexual assault in Texas, the first step is to prioritize your safety and well-being. Immediately after an incident, it’s crucial to document any details that can help build a caseāfrom dates and times to names and descriptions of witnesses or other evidence. Seek medical attention as soon as possible, not only for physical injuries but also for emotional support. Save all communications related to the assault, including any text messages, emails, or notes.
